Minimum interference multiple-access method and system for connection rescue
First Claim
1. In a system comprising a network and at least one mobile station (MS) for enabling communications with the at least one MS, a method for rescuing one or more MSs having connections with the network that have become potentially failing connections, comprising:
- identifying the one or more MSs having potentially failing connections;
transmitting a forward multiple-access rescue channel (RC-MA) from the network, the RC-MA including a rescue channel multiple-access synchronization message (RC-MAS) comprising MS identification and handoff information specific to each of the one or more MSs having potentially failing connections and a rescue channel handoff message (RC-HO) comprising a new active set specific to each of the one or more MSs having potentially failing connections for enabling the MSs having potentially failing connections to continue the connection;
receiving the RC-MA at the one or more MSs having potentially failing connections;
handing off the one or more MSs having potentially failing connections in accordance with the MS identification and handoff information; and
identifying one or more sectors that were receiving a particular MS having a potentially failing connection with a higher signal strength than other sectors, and specifying those one or more sectors in the new active set specific to that particular MS.

Abstract
A method of organizing and rescuing simultaneously failing connections in a communications system using a multiple-access forward rescue channel is disclosed. The method includes defining the multiple-access forward rescue-channel configuration using a common long-code mask and a reserved or common orthogonal channel code. Signaling on the multiple-access forward rescue channel bears MS-addressed rescue handoff messaging. The multiple-access forward rescue channel is transmitted by one or more sectors in the network for use in soft handoffs as well as rescue. A failing MS may attempt to receive a message addressed to the failing MS on the multiple-access forward rescue channel and have its connection rescued using the message information.
